About Schools in Presidio, Texas
Presidio, Texas is home to 3 schools, including 3 public schools. The city's schools span 1 elementary school, 1 middle school, and 1 high school.
With an average rating of 6.6 out of 10, schools in Presidio show moderate performance on the MySchoolScout composite scale, which measures academic achievement, student growth, equity, and school environment.
The highest-performing school in Presidio is Lucy Rede Franco Middle with a composite score of 8.3/10, demonstrating strong academic outcomes and school quality metrics.
Presidio is served by 1 school district: PRESIDIO ISD. These districts collectively serve 1,038 students.
Presidio's community shows 11% bachelor's degree attainment with a median household income of $19,650. The poverty rate in the area is 50.2%.
